Why Invest in Medical Billing and Coding ⁣Textbooks?

Understanding the intricate details of medical billing and coding is crucial for⁣ anyone looking to enter this lucrative field. Textbooks offer:

  • Comprehensive Knowledge: In-depth ​discussions on coding systems such as ICD-10, CPT, ⁤and HCPCS.
  • Real-World Applications: ‍Case studies that reflect current trends⁢ and practices in​ medical billing.
  • Exam Readiness: Practice questions and‌ review materials to help you successfully pass certification exams.

Benefits of ‌Choosing the Right‌ Textbooks

When selecting medical billing and coding‌ textbooks, consider the following benefits:

  • Up-to-Date Information: ⁤ensure your resources reflect the latest changes‍ in regulations and ⁣coding systems.
  • Diverse Learning Styles: Look for a mix of textbooks that offer ⁢practical exercises, case studies, and theoretical content.
  • Certification Preparation: Choose books that⁣ assist with⁢ certification exams⁤ through practice ‍questions and ⁣review materials.

Practical Tips for Using Your Medical Billing and Coding Textbooks

To ​maximize your⁤ learning from ⁢these textbooks, consider the ⁤following tips:

  • Join a Study Group: Collaborate with fellow students for ⁤discussions and group assignments.
  • Practical Application: Seek internships or⁢ volunteer opportunities to apply what you’ve learned.
  • Regular Review: Make it a habit to review chapters and exercises regularly to reinforce your learning.
